News Northern Ontario to get vaccines first week of February SHARE ON: Mohamed Fahim, staff Wednesday, Jan. 13th, 2021 (Supplied by Pixabay) Northern Ontario’s seven health units should start seeing vaccine deliveries in February. In a tech briefing Wednesday, health officials said all areas that have not received vaccines by the end of January will get deliveries the first week of February. As for which vaccine will be delivered to Northern Ontario, the province is depending more on Moderna doses. With the exception of Sudbury and Thunder Bay, being the only two locations with hospitals that can accommodate the Pfizer vaccine’s storing needs.
